G - Physics – 06 – F
Patent
G - Physics
06
F
G06F 1/00 (2006.01) G06F 21/00 (2006.01)
Patent
CA 2454096
The invention concerns a method for protecting, from a unit, a vulnerable software against its unauthorised use, said vulnerable software operating on a data processing system. The method consists in defining: a set of elementary functions whereof the elementary functions are executable in a unit, and a set of elementary commands; in creating a protected software: by selecting at least an algorithmic processing; and by producing the source of the protected software from the source of the vulnerable software, by modifying the source of the vulnerable software, so that at least a selected algorithmic processing is broken down such that when the protected software is executed, said algorithmic processing is executed by using the elementary functions.
L'invention concerne un procédé pour protéger, à partir d'une unité, un logiciel vulnérable contre son utilisation non autorisée, ledit logiciel vulnérable fonctionnant sur un système de traitement de données. Le procédé consiste : - à définir : - un jeu de fonctions élémentaires dont les fonctions élémentaires sont susceptibles d'être exécutées dans une unité, - et un jeu de commandes élémentaires, - à créer un logiciel protégé : - en choisissant au moins un traitement algorithmique, - et en produisant le source du logiciel protégé à partir du source du logiciel vulnérable, en modifiant le source du logiciel vulnérable, de manière qu'au moins un traitement algorithmique choisi est décomposé de manière que lors de l'exécution du logiciel protégé, ce traitement algorithmique est exécuté en utilisant des fonctions élémentaires.
Cuenod Jean-Christophe
Sgro Gilles
Robic
Validy
LandOfFree
Method for protecting a software using a so-called... does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Method for protecting a software using a so-called..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Method for protecting a software using a so-called... will most certainly appreciate the feedback.
Profile ID: LFCA-PAI-O-1966616